USDT TRC20: A Comprehensive Guide for Investors303


Tether (USDT) is a stablecoin pegged to the value of the US dollar. It is designed to provide a stable and convenient way to hold and transfer value on the blockchain. USDT TRC20 is a version of USDT that runs on the Tron blockchain, offering several advantages over other versions of USDT, such as faster transaction speeds and lower transaction fees.

Benefits of Using USDT TRC20

There are several benefits to using USDT TRC20, including:
Fast transaction speeds: USDT TRC20 transactions can be processed within a few seconds, making it a convenient option for sending and receiving payments.
Low transaction fees: Transaction fees on the Tron blockchain are typically very low, making it a cost-effective option for sending and receiving USDT.
Security: The Tron blockchain is a highly secure blockchain, making USDT TRC20 a safe option for storing and transferring value.
Transparency: All transactions on the Tron blockchain are recorded on the public ledger, making it easy to track and verify transactions.

How to Use USDT TRC20

To use USDT TRC20, you will need a Tron wallet that supports TRC20 tokens. Once you have a wallet, you can purchase USDT TRC20 from a cryptocurrency exchange or directly from another person. Once you have purchased USDT TRC20, you can send and receive it using your Tron wallet.
